| 网站首页 | 业界新闻 | 小组 | 威客 | 人才 | 下载频道 | 博客 | 代码贴 | 在线编程 | 编程论坛
欢迎加入我们,一同切磋技术
用户名:   
 
密 码:  
共有 2059 人关注过本帖
标题:[求助]SQL查询中文字段出错......
只看楼主 加入收藏
gupiao175
Rank: 16Rank: 16Rank: 16Rank: 16
等 级:版主
威 望:40
帖 子:1787
专家分:7527
注 册:2007-6-27
收藏
得分:0 
我查了ACCESS联机手册:它完全可以支持中文字段!可是为何却无法查询?

Q:1428196631,百度:开发地 即可找到我,有事请留言!
2007-08-13 14:03
leaftest
Rank: 1
等 级:新手上路
帖 子:47
专家分:0
注 册:2007-8-9
收藏
得分:0 
SQL 支持中文的, 我就用过一个全中文字段的数据库

help you , help me - -%
2007-08-13 14:27
yms123
Rank: 16Rank: 16Rank: 16Rank: 16
等 级:版主
威 望:209
帖 子:12488
专家分:19042
注 册:2004-7-17
收藏
得分:0 
把这部分代码帖全我看看。
2007-08-13 14:29
gupiao175
Rank: 16Rank: 16Rank: 16Rank: 16
等 级:版主
威 望:40
帖 子:1787
专家分:7527
注 册:2007-6-27
收藏
得分:0 
我只是做测试用的,并没有用在其他什么地方,就是想了解中文字段的显示问题,所以只用了以下简短的几句:
数据库连接这里我就不写了,数据库内共4个字段:ID,姓名,电话,传真.
<%
sql="select 姓名,电话,地址 from telephone"
set rs=server.createobject("adodb.recordset")
rs.open sql,conn,1,1
if rs.eof and rs.bof then
response.write("暂时没有数据")
else %>
之后是分行显示数据的代码,这里我就不写了!
红色部分如果换成:
sql="select * from telephone"
就一切正常!


如果保持中文字段,则结果出现了:


错误类型:
ADODB.Recordset (0x800A0CC1)
在对应所需名称或序数的集合中,未找到项目。

Q:1428196631,百度:开发地 即可找到我,有事请留言!
2007-08-13 15:17
通缉犯
Rank: 1
等 级:新手上路
帖 子:11
专家分:0
注 册:2007-8-14
收藏
得分:0 

你条件上哪儿了?改为:

select 姓名,电话,地址 from telephone where _______

例如:select 姓名,电话,地址 from telephone where id>0

最好是别使用中文字段,因为有些时候是不能正常查询的。改为英文,如name,tel,adr.

2007-08-14 20:39
multiple1902
Rank: 8Rank: 8
等 级:贵宾
威 望:42
帖 子:4881
专家分:671
注 册:2007-2-9
收藏
得分:0 
where自句是可选的,和1=1是or的关系
2007-08-14 21:11
愿望
Rank: 1
等 级:新手上路
威 望:1
帖 子:111
专家分:0
注 册:2007-7-28
收藏
得分:0 
有可能是编码的问题

试试把 asp 文件改成 utf-8 编码然后在开头加上:
<%@ Language = "VBScript" CodePage = "65001" %>

2007-08-14 21:27
xinzheng
Rank: 1
等 级:新手上路
帖 子:193
专家分:0
注 册:2007-7-22
收藏
得分:0 
回复:(gupiao175)我只是做测试用的,并没有用在其他...
这应该和你的:网页文字突然变成????的问题!
是同个问题,估计你计算机存在编码问题,你应该朝这方面查

也就是你输入的中文字段变成了???怎么能查询到结果??
2007-08-21 18:48
快速回复:[求助]SQL查询中文字段出错......
数据加载中...
 
   



关于我们 | 广告合作 | 编程中国 | 清除Cookies | TOP | 手机版

编程中国 版权所有,并保留所有权利。
Powered by Discuz, Processed in 0.017831 second(s), 8 queries.
Copyright©2004-2024, BCCN.NET, All Rights Reserved